/********************************************** * 関数設定 ***********************************************/ $p-maincolor: #8ec6e6; $k-maincolor: #b6df92; $business : #1e73be; $n-maincolor: #ddd68b; $csr-color: #f3a23b; $gray-back: #f3f3f3; $lightgray: #f1f1f1; $lifesupport-color: #16521D; $lifesupport-subcolor:#7AC174; $boder-color: #1A578B; $hoboblack: #222222; $about-color: #181652; $about-subcolor: #BDD3E6; $lightwhite: #f7f8e6; $brightgreen: #8dbf7f; $darkgreen: #285024; $thickbrown: #534d2e; $faq-maincolor: #70B081; $faq-subcolor: #A7C53C; $back-shadow: 0 1px 3px 0 rgba(0, 0, 0, .33); $h1-size: 2rem; $h2-size: 1.5rem; $h3-size: 1.2rem; $index-w-pc: 20rem; $content-margin: 2rem 0; $letter-spacing: .15rem; $procedure-main_color :#EA9FCF; $font-family: 'Kosugi', 'Mada', sans-serif; /********************************************** * メディアクエリ ***********************************************/ $pc-huge: 2300px; $pc-huge-md: 2000px; $pc-huge-sm: 1700px; $pc-big: 1500px; $pc-big-min: 1400px; $pc-big-minimun: 1300px; $pc-wide-min: 1201px; $pc-lg: 1210px; $pc-wide: 1200px; $pc-md-wide: 999px; $pc-md: 991px; $pc: 960px; $pc-min: 961px; $tab: 768px; $tab-min: 769px; $sp-wide-min: 577px; $sp-wide: 576px; $sp-min: 426px; $sp: 425px; $sp-slim-min: 376px; $sp-slim-max: 376px; $sp-minimun: 320px; @mixin pc-huge { @media (max-width: ($pc-huge)) { @content; } } @mixin pc-huge-md { @media (max-width: ($pc-huge-md)) { @content; } } @mixin pc-huge-sm { @media (max-width: ($pc-huge-sm)) { @content; } } @mixin pc-big { @media (max-width: ($pc-big)) { @content; } } @mixin pc-big-min { @media (max-width: ($pc-big-min)) { @content; } } @mixin pc-big-minimun { @media (max-width: ($pc-big-minimun)) { @content; } } @mixin pc-lg { @media (max-width: ($pc-lg)) { @content; } } @mixin pc-md { @media (max-width: ($pc-md)) { @content; } } @mixin pc-min { @media (max-width: ($pc-min)) { @content; } } @mixin pc-wide { @media (max-width: ($pc-wide)) { @content; } } @mixin pc-md-wide { @media (max-width: ($pc-wide)) { @content; } } @mixin pc-wide-min { @media (max-width: ($pc-wide-min)) { @content; } } @mixin pc { @media (max-width: ($pc)) { @content; } } @mixin tab { @media (max-width: ($tab)) { @content; } } @mixin sp-wide { @media (max-width: ($sp-wide)) { @content; } } @mixin sp { @media (max-width: ($sp)) { @content; } } @mixin sp-minimun { @media (max-width: ($sp-minimun)) { @content; } } @mixin tab-min { @media (min-width: ($tab-min)) { @content; } } @mixin sp-wide-min { @media (min-width: ($sp-wide-min)) { @content; } } @mixin sp-min { @media (min-width: ($sp-min)) { @content; } } @mixin sp-slim-min { @media (min-width: ($sp-slim-min)) { @content; } } @mixin sp-slim-max { @media (max-width: ($sp-slim-max)) { @content; } } header.siteHeader { .header-top { .site-logo { &.member-search { width: 27%; } } } } .header-member-search { border: 1px solid #0c5391; min-height: 3rem; min-width: 180px; justify-content: center; color: #0c5391; } .member-search { .page-header { .page-top { padding-top: 4rem; margin-bottom: 1rem; h1 { color: #000; font-size: 1.8rem; letter-spacing: .2rem; } } } .page-content-wrapper { div { .page-content-innerwrap { .page-content-div { &.mod-head { background-color: #f7fbff; .search-content { &__item { h2 { font-size: 1rem; margin-bottom: 0.5rem; padding-left: 0.5rem; border-left: solid 4px #c3c2c2; } form { position: relative; .form-control { padding-right: 6rem !important; } .search-submit { background-color: #0c5391; box-shadow: 0 1px 3px 0 rgba(0, 0, 0, 0.33); color: white; } .search-clear { background-color: #907b0b; box-shadow: 0 1px 3px 0 rgba(0, 0, 0, 0.33); color: white; margin-left: .5rem; padding: .375rem 1rem; } } } } .reset-btn { button { color: #ff0057; } } } &.mod-body { .search-result { &__header { margin-bottom: 0.25rem; p { font-size: .9rem; } &__tit { font-weight: bold; font-size: 1.1rem !important; } } table { text-align: center; tr { th,td { padding: 0.25rem 0.5rem; } td { border: 1px solid rgba(0,0,0,.1); } } .item-name { background-color: #e8e2dd; &__qualification { width: calc(20% / 2) !important; } th { width: calc(80% / 9); border: solid 1px white; } } } } } } } } } }